Home
last modified time | relevance | path

Searched refs:staged_cs (Results 1 – 3 of 3) sorted by relevance

/Linux-v6.1/drivers/misc/habanalabs/common/
Dhw_queue.c719 if (cs->staged_cs && !cs->staged_first) { in hl_hw_queue_schedule_cs()
720 struct hl_cs *staged_cs; in hl_hw_queue_schedule_cs() local
722 staged_cs = hl_staged_cs_find_first(hdev, cs->staged_sequence); in hl_hw_queue_schedule_cs()
723 if (!staged_cs) { in hl_hw_queue_schedule_cs()
731 if (is_staged_cs_last_exists(hdev, staged_cs)) { in hl_hw_queue_schedule_cs()
739 list_add_tail(&cs->staged_cs_node, &staged_cs->staged_cs_node); in hl_hw_queue_schedule_cs()
743 staged_cs->fence->stream_master_qid_map |= in hl_hw_queue_schedule_cs()
Dcommand_submission.c263 if (cs->staged_cs && !cs->staged_last) in cs_needs_completion()
274 if (cs->staged_cs && !cs->staged_first) in cs_needs_timeout()
421 if (cs->staged_cs && cs->staged_first && in hl_staged_cs_find_first()
503 if (cs->staged_cs && cs->staged_last) { in cs_handle_tdr()
592 if (cs->staged_cs && !cs->staged_first) in complete_multi_cs()
718 if (cs->staged_cs) { in cs_do_release()
723 struct hl_cs *staged_cs, *tmp_cs; in cs_do_release() local
725 list_for_each_entry_safe(staged_cs, tmp_cs, in cs_do_release()
727 staged_cs_put(hdev, staged_cs); in cs_do_release()
1373 cs->staged_cs = true; in cs_staged_submission()
[all …]
Dhabanalabs.h1966 u8 staged_cs; member